How they compare
Belgium currently reports 95.6% against 94.4% in Netherlands, a difference of 1.2%.
The two have swapped places 4 times across 19 shared years of data; in 2001 it was Belgium ahead.
Belgium ranks 29th and Netherlands ranks 32nd of 187 countries.
Belgium has averaged higher in every one of the 3 decades both report.
Head to head by decade
| Decade | Belgium | Netherlands | Difference | Ahead |
|---|---|---|---|---|
| 2000s | 67.4% | 60.2% | 7.2% | Belgium |
| 2010s | 83.8% | 81.8% | 2.0% | Belgium |
| 2020s | 94.2% | 94.1% | 0.1% | Belgium |
Averages of every year both report within each decade.

About this data
Gross enrollment ratio is the ratio of total enrollment, regardless of age, to the population of the age group that officially corresponds to the level of education shown. Tertiary education, whether or not to an advanced research qualification, normally requires, as a minimum condition of admission, the successful completion of education at the secondary level.
